Address |
263 E 17th St, Costa Mesa, CA, 92627 USA |
ZIP Code | 92627 |
Phone | (949) 722-9188 |
Fax | (949) 722-8851 |
Categories |
Restaurants
Restaurants - Thai |
Website | N/A |
N/A | |
N/A |